Crowdspring (written "crowdSPRING", legally crowdSPRING, LLC) is an online marketplace for crowdsourced creative services. Crowdspring was co-founded in May 2007 by Ross Kimbarovsky and Michael Samson. Crowdspring launched its online marketplace publicly in May 2008. Crowdspring is based in Chicago. More than 200,000 graphic designers and writers from 200 countries work on Crowdspring. Crowdspring maintains a blog which was launched in mid-2008. When it launched publicly in mid-2008, the company and its business model received some criticism because Crowdspring's marketplace works on a speculative model and challenges traditional ways of buying and selling graphic design, industrial design, and copywriting services. This is the process of asking professionals to complete custom work for the chance of getting payment. This means that most people involved in the process effectively work for free. Crowdspring embraced and actively participates in the debate about its spec work business model. More information...
